About the role

The Key Account Manager (KAM) for Utilities is responsible for developing and managing strategic relationships with electric utilities, independent power producers (IPPs), transmission operators, and public-sector power entities. The role is accountable for driving growth across the company's power generation portfolio, including gas turbines, power plant solutions, upgrades, digital services, maintenance agreements, and energy transition technologies. The successful candidate will serve as a trusted advisor to utility customers, understanding their generation planning, grid reliability, decarbonization objectives, and capital investment programs. The KAM will lead complex commercial pursuits, coordinate cross-functional resources, and develop long-term strategies to maximize customer value and business growth.
